Get started with the fundamentals of ETFs
An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) is an investment fund that tracks an index, commodity, or bond, and is traded on a stock exchange like individual stocks.
ETFs hold a basket of securities that replicate the performance of an underlying index, and investors can buy or sell shares throughout the trading day.

Use ETFs to diversify your portfolio
ETFs offer a cost-effective way to gain exposure to a broad range of assets, reducing risk and increasing potential returns.
Consider ETFs with low expense ratios
Lower fees can save you money in the long run and improve your overall investment performance.
ETFs are traded on an exchange like stocks, while mutual funds are traded at the end of the day. ETFs also offer more flexibility and transparency.
Like any investment, ETFs carry risk. However, they can also provide diversification and help manage risk when used as part of a well-diversified portfolio.
